    The No. 8 Stanford Cardinal will meet the Washington State Cougars in Pullman on Saturday night in a matchup of two teams atop the Pac-12 North.

    Stanford (6-1, 5-0 Pac-12) is rolling and looking to remain the favorite to claim the Pac-12 title with a sixth straight win. The Cardinal’s latest victim was the Washington Huskies, who they handled easily, winning 31-14 last week. Christian McCaffery put on a show for the fans at Stanford Stadium, posting 300 all-purpose yards and two touchdowns to propel the Cardinal offense.

    Washington State (5-2, 3-1 Pac-12) has been one of the big surprises in the conference thus far and it appears the Mike Leach experiment is rounding into shape. The Cougars are winners of three straight games, including last week’s survival over Arizona. Luke Falk threw for 514 yards (most for any Arizona opponent) and accounted for six total touchdowns, giving the Cougars just enough to get by the Wildcats, 45-42. Gabe Marks led the Washington State receiving corps, hauling in four of Falk’s five touchdown passes.

    Stanford and Washington State will meet for the 66th time on Saturday, with the Cardinal holding a 39-25-1 edge all-time. Stanford has won seven straight in the series, dating back to 2007.

    Game Notes

    • Christian McCaffrey leads the nation with 259.7 all-purpose yards/game while ranking seventh with 136.1 rushing yards/game.
    • Washington State leads the Pac-12 in passing offense (415.0), which also the second-best mark in the nation.
    • Stanford has compiled a 60-14 record since 2010. Its 60 wins are the seventh-most by any college program over that stretch.
